Discovering New Developments in PVC Formulation
PVC remains an important material across numerous applications, but its formulation can be highly specialized. The performance of a finished product depends on the combination of polymers, additives, stabilizers, plasticizers, pigments, fillers, processing conditions, and other components. Even relatively small changes in a formulation can influence the characteristics of the final product.

The Relationship Between Materials and Processing
A material's performance cannot always be separated from the way it is processed. Temperature, mixing, extrusion, molding, cooling, equipment configuration, and production speed can influence the characteristics of a finished plastic product.
This means that formulation improvements may need to be considered alongside manufacturing capabilities. A new material may offer attractive properties but require changes to processing parameters or equipment. Conversely, improvements in processing may allow an existing formulation to deliver better consistency or efficiency.

POWTECH TECHNOPHARM
The POWTECH TECHNOPHARM trade fair is widely regarded as one of the most authoritative international events dedicated to powder, granule, and bulk solids technologies. From its earliest editions, the exhibition has focused on practical industrial processes and real production challenges, making it a trusted meeting place for specialists who work with complex material flows. Established in 1977, POWTECH TECHNOPHARM has continuously evolved alongside industry demands, growing into an essential platform for professionals who value technical depth, innovation, and meaningful exchange. Today, it brings together global expertise at the NürnbergMesse exhibition centre, creating an environment where technology and human experience meet.

Process technologies for powders, granules, and bulk solids
At the core of POWTECH TECHNOPHARM lies a comprehensive overview of process technologies used to handle, process, and transform powders, granules, bulk solids, and, increasingly, liquids. The exhibition focuses on the full production cycle, from raw material handling to the creation of high-quality end products.
Key technological areas presented at the fair include:
Crushing and milling technologies for precise particle size control
Screening and separation systems for quality assurance
Mixing solutions designed for homogeneity and efficiency
Conveying systems for safe and reliable material transport
Dosing and weighing technologies for accuracy and consistency
Granulating and agglomeration processes for improved handling
By presenting these processes side by side, the fair allows visitors to understand how individual technologies interact within complete production systems. This integrated view is particularly valuable for professionals seeking to optimize existing lines or design new plants with higher efficiency and reliability.
